Lane beside a Building

Léon Bonvin

Cite ↓
Date
1865
Medium
watercolor with gum heightening, gouache details, iron gall ink and pen over graphite underdrawing on slightly textured, moderately thick, cream wove paper
Dimensions
H: 7 7/8 × W: 6 1/4 in. (20 × 15.8 cm)Framed H: 21 1/4 × W: 16 1/4 × D: 1 5/16 in. (53.98 × 41.28 × 3.33 cm)
Credit
Walters Art Museum, 1931, by bequest.[1] Published as a wood engraving in "Harper's New Monthly Magazine," 1885, captioned as "owned by Mr. W. T. Walters.
